Honey Garlic Spare Ribs (a.k.a. "Dry Garlic Ribs")

Directions

  1. 1
    Place ribs in a large stockpot; fill pot with water until ribs are covered.
  2. 2
    Add onion, a couple of generous pinches of salt, and a few grinds of pepper. Bring ribs to a boil, then reduce heat to low and simmer 2 hours, or until ribs are very tender.
  3. 3
    Preheat oven to 300 degrees F.
  4. 4
    Whisk together soy sauce, brown sugar, garlic and cornstarch.
  5. 5
    Using tongs, carefully remove ribs from water (discard cooking liquid).
  6. 6
    Cut into individual portions (about 4 ribs per person) and place ribs, meaty side up, on a foil-lined baking sheet.
  7. 7
    Brush with 1/3 of the sauce and bake 45 minutes, basting twice more with sauce (after 15 and 30 minutes).
